Set in both the Iate 80's and current day, Back in the Day is a gritty taIe about Anthony Rodriguez (WilIiam DeMeo), a half ItaIian - haIf Puerto Rican teenager growing up on the streets of Bensonhurst, Brooklyn, then a racist neighborhood fiIIed with bulIies, big shots and social cIubs where aII of the neighborhood shots were caIIed. Anthony had to endure an abusive, aIcoholic father but was bIessed with a nurturing, hard-working mother whom he Ioses at a very earIy age. In spite of the odds, he struggles to uphoId the moraIs his mother taught him and retain his dignity. Anthony is taken under the wing of a IocaI mob boss, Enzo DeVino (MichaeI Madsen), who aIong with his boss, Gino (Alec Baldwin), supports Anthony's wish to escape his demons through the sport of boxing. Enzo unites Anthony with a trainer, Eddie 'Rocks' Trevor (Danny GIover), who turns Anthony into a contender. As Anthony journeys into aduIthood with the nearly impossible goal of achieving a successfuI professional boxing career, he manages to not only go pro, but to fight his way to the MiddIeweight Championship. Love and loss, humiliation and retaIiation, aII pIay major roIes in his journey, but when he finalIy makes it to the top he reaIizes that the reaI fight was outside the ring. |
